This week's podcast-only edition is a very special tribute to legendary paranormal investigator Ed Warren.

Ed, seen above with nephew and fellow paranormal investigator John Zaffis, passed away on Wednesday.  He was 79.  Ed and his wife Lorraine Warren were the world's leading paranormal investigating couple, renowned the world over for such investigations as the Lutz home that was the subject of "The Amityville Horror."

In this edition, taped just one day after Ed's passing, John shares with us his memories of his uncle, the lessons he taught him, and what he thinks will be Ed's lasting legacy.
